There are numerous options offered to help you finance your cooking area remodel. Probably the most popular approach is a residence equity funding or credit line. These can be made use of if you have actually built up equity in your house and are commonly a popular selection as a result of the reduced rates of interest readily available since they are protected loans. Various other financing options consist of individual lendings or low to no rate of interest charge card. How can I remodel my kitchen for cheap?12 Ways to Save Money on Your Kitchen Remodel 1.
